What to check before for buildings with low open violation rates in Richmond Hill

  • Look for buildings with fewer reported issues, contributing to a safer living environment.
  • Confirm property management's responsiveness to maintenance and violation reports before leasing.
  • Consider the potential impact of open violations on your lease agreement and negotiations.
  • Check if the building has a history of timely resolution for any open violations.
